Lair of the Basilisk

Basilisk3You see the sliver of a crack in the dungeon wall, a sliver that usually meant one thing: a secret door. You start feeling the wall around the crack, looking for the switch, button, or lever that would spring the latch. You are rewarded as the wall moves out slightly, outlining the previously hidden door.

Ahead of you is a descending tunnel wide enough for two characters to walk down. You watch as the barbarian and the thief start sneaking down it. As you watch, they begin to pick up speed; the halfling is trying to turn around, but the floor seems to be coated in some slippery substance. The barbarian showed no sign of stopping, rushing headlong down the ramp. At least he was rushing until his flesh was turned to stone.

Above you, you hear the sounds of arrows and the laughter of goblins. Barrels of something start raining down on the party: you realize it is something akin to oil. The substance is slick enough to make the footing treacherous, but the worse threat is still coming. You see flaming arrows and spears coming out of the semi-darkness of the ceiling. As they hit, small fires start, driving you and the rest of the party down the ramp. Down the ramp and into the lair of the basilisk.
